Law Enforcement Administration
is a vital component of modern policing, and this Undergraduate Certificate aims to equip students with the necessary skills and knowledge to excel in this field.
Designed for individuals seeking a career in law enforcement, this program focuses on the administration aspects of policing, including leadership, management, and policy development.
Through a combination of theoretical and practical courses, students will gain a deep understanding of the complexities of law enforcement administration and develop the skills required to succeed in this field.
Some key areas of study include:
Crime Prevention and Investigation, Law Enforcement Policy and Procedure, and Leadership and Management in Law Enforcement.
By completing this Undergraduate Certificate in Law Enforcement Administration, learners will be well-prepared to pursue a career in law enforcement administration and make a positive impact in their communities.

Learn key facts about Undergraduate Certificate in Law Enforcement Administration
The Undergraduate Certificate in Law Enforcement Administration is a specialized program designed to equip students with the knowledge and skills necessary to succeed in law enforcement administration.
This program focuses on the administrative aspects of law enforcement, including management, leadership, and policy development.
Through coursework, students will gain a comprehensive understanding of the law enforcement system, including its history, philosophy, and current issues.
Learning outcomes of the program include an understanding of the legal framework that governs law enforcement, as well as the ability to analyze and develop policies and procedures.
Students will also develop strong communication and interpersonal skills, which are essential for effective law enforcement administration.
The duration of the program is typically one year, with students completing a set of core courses and electives.
The program is designed to be completed in a part-time format, allowing students to balance academic responsibilities with work and other obligations.
Upon completion of the program, graduates will be well-prepared for careers in law enforcement administration, including roles such as police chief, sheriff, or department administrator.
